Kwok‐Pun Ho is a scholar working on Applied Mathematics, Mathematical Physics and Political Science and International Relations. According to data from OpenAlex, Kwok‐Pun Ho has authored 116 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 114 papers in Applied Mathematics, 72 papers in Mathematical Physics and 3 papers in Political Science and International Relations. Recurrent topics in Kwok‐Pun Ho’s work include Advanced Harmonic Analysis Research (110 papers), Advanced Mathematical Physics Problems (46 papers) and Mathematical Analysis and Transform Methods (43 papers). Kwok‐Pun Ho is often cited by papers focused on Advanced Harmonic Analysis Research (110 papers), Advanced Mathematical Physics Problems (46 papers) and Mathematical Analysis and Transform Methods (43 papers). Kwok‐Pun Ho collaborates with scholars based in Hong Kong, United States and China. Kwok‐Pun Ho's co-authors include Ka Luen Cheung, Dejian Zhou, Marcin Bownik, Yoshihiro Sawano and Yong Jiao and has published in prestigious journals such as Journal of Mathematical Analysis and Applications, Transactions of the American Mathematical Society and Proceedings of the American Mathematical Society.
